Andre Portasio, who wed the late Lily Savage star in 2017, cuddled their Maltese Conchita, one of five dogs the pair owned together, as he travelled through the village of Aldington, Kent on Thursday afternoon.
It comes as hundreds of mourners and dogs lined the streets to watch the funeral cortege travel from Paul's home to St Rumwold's Church in nearby Bonnington.
Next to the late comedian's coffin was a floral wreath in the shape of his beloved dog Buster, who died of in 2009 aged 14, leaving Paul devastated.
The touching tribute featured a gold collar with the rescue dog's name engraved on it as it sat next to Paul's coffin.
